Output 595923fc4345f47f1a573af2a0e90f8204313e416c51a385ebb6642a403ed60e:2

value
330
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 49e20af50aef0cbf8b82c4c83c5f5dcda34515618be464aadaff8bfef4507fb3
address
tb1pf83q4ag2auxtlzuzcnyrch6aek3529tp30jxf2k6l79laazs07eskt3wza
transaction
595923fc4345f47f1a573af2a0e90f8204313e416c51a385ebb6642a403ed60e
confirmations
10106
spent
false

1 Sat Range